Description

Detroit Defense is seeking an experienced Systems Engineer to serve as a Technical Lead. This is a high visibility position that will drive the end-to-end development, integration, and fielding of cutting-edge hardware and software solutions for a mission critical defense application.

You will act as the bridge between hardware and software teams, lead systems engineering documentation, coordinate field deployments, deliver training, and conduct demonstrations to internal and external stakeholders.

An ideal candidate is a confident, customer-facing engineer who is comfortable running system demonstrations, presenting to senior leadership, and engaging directly with customers. This position requires strong technical breadth, clear communication, and the ability to translate complex systems into actionable, understandable results.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Own technical direction by providing vision, architecture, and roadmap guidance to ensure high-quality fielding's.
  • Develop, maintain, and review all system engineering artifacts (i.e. requirements, interface control documents, verification plans).
  • Prepare and support technical reviews such as System Requirements Reviews (SRR), Preliminary and Critical Design Reviews (PDR/CDR), and Test Readiness Reviews (TRR).
  • Serve as the primary integrator, aligning hardware with software components to ensure seamless interoperability.
  • Lead design reviews, configuration management, and change control for integrated solutions.
  • Lead concept, prototype, and test phases for emerging hardware solutions.
  • Define test strategies, manage test labs, and oversee verification & validation activities.
  • Plan, coordinate, and execute fielding activities, including logistics, site preparation, and on-site support.
  • Conduct post deployment assessments and capture lessons learned for continuous improvement.
  • Develop and deliver "train the trainer" programs in preparation for New Equipment Training (NET). Conduct training as needed to support the logistics team.
  • Plan and conduct systems demonstrations for internal and external stakeholders, including senior leadership and customer executives.
  • Represent Detroit Defense confidently during high-visibility demonstrations, briefings, and technical discussions.
  • Work cross-functionally with purchasing, sustainment, logistics, manufacturing, and business development.
  • Provide guidance and mentorship to junior engineers, encouraging strong communication and collaboration to foster a supportive, skilled engineering environment.
